Heart of the Rockies Medical is seeking a Full‑Time RN - MedSurg for a travel nursing assignment based in Smeltertown, Chaffee County.

About the Role

This position is a 12‑week travel assignment facilitated through Genie Healthcare, placing you in a medical‑surgical setting in Salida, CO. You will work night shifts on a 3×12 schedule (7:00 PM to 7:00 AM), delivering direct patient care while collaborating with an interdisciplinary team. Compensation is determined by the client bill rate at the time of posting and may adjust according to guaranteed hours and other variables.

What You'll Do

  • Perform comprehensive patient assessments and develop individualized care plans
  • Administer medications, IV therapies, and treatments per physician orders
  • Monitor vital signs, identify changes in condition, and intervene promptly
  • Coordinate with physicians, therapists, and support staff to ensure seamless care delivery
  • Maintain accurate and timely documentation in the electronic health record
  • Provide patient and family education regarding diagnoses, medications, and post‑discharge instructions
  • Adhere to infection control protocols, safety standards, and facility policies
  • Participate in shift handoffs and contribute to a culture of continuous quality improvement

What We're Looking For

  • Active, unrestricted RN license in the state of Colorado (or compact state eligibility)
  • Minimum of one year of recent medical‑surgical nursing experience
  • BLS certification; ACLS preferred
  • Strong clinical judgment and ability to prioritize in a fast‑paced environment
  • Excellent communication skills and a collaborative team mindset
  • Flexibility to work rotating night shifts and adapt to varying patient acuities
  • Commitment to delivering compassionate, evidence‑based care
